6provides continuous indication of airspeed, mach number and angle of attack; command information is presented in terms of mach number and indicated airspeed; parameters are presented on a vertical scale 5 inches high by 3/4 inches wide; mechanization provides a moving tape scale read against a fixed reference on a lubber line at the center of the vertical scale; 3 scales indicated airspeed range 50-600 knots with smallest increment 10 knots finish nonluminous; aircraft mach range .2 to 1.2 mach with smallest increment 0.01 mach finish nonluminous; angle of attack range -10 to +25 degrees with finish red and black cross hatching non luminous numerals and grads not used; includes command mach counter and command airspeed counter; integral 5 v ac lighting
